Calculate the ratio: [𝐢𝐻3𝐢𝑂𝑂𝐻] / [𝐢𝐻3πΆπ‘‚π‘‚π‘π‘Ž]

That will give a solution with pH of 5.00, given πΎπ‘Ž = 1.8 Γ— 10βˆ’5 .

The Henderson-Hasselbalch equation is
pH = pKa + log (base/acid)
pH is 5.00
Convert Ka to pKa. That will be close to 4.75 but you need to do that yourself/
Solve for base/acid concentrations. Base is CH3COONa and acid is CH3COOH
